Apparent lack of prognostic value of MIB-1 index in anal carcinomas treated by radiotherapy.
This study was conducted to investigate the influence of Mib-1 index on outcome in 55 patients with T1-4 anal carcinomas treated radically by radiotherapy (RT) alone (24) or by concomitant chemo-radiotherapy (31).
